Man, this is crazy. An MLS coordinator that runs in a browser tab 👀, allowing really private communications without hassle, no need for a server to deploy it. One of the most cypherpunk things I’ve seen in a while. Of course, this has some limitations, like if you close the tab, the coordinator goes offline. But that’s indeed a feature, not a bug. Ephemeral coordinators that exist only for as long as you need them online. You could also persist the coordinator’s public key so it survives refreshes. This could truly bring back the good ol' days when you chose to be online instead of being always connected. You’re online only when your coordinator is online. Beautiful. No spoofers. No one can shut you down. Plus, the page is static, so you could easily save it and run it from an HTML file 🤯🤯🤯 View quoted note →
